Mehinako people

The Mehinako or Mehináku are an indigenous people of Brazil. They live in the Indigenous Park of the Xingu, located around the headwaters of the Xingu River in Mato Grosso. They currently reside in area around the Tuatuari and Kurisevo Rivers. They had a population of 254 in 2011,〔 up slightly from 200 is 2002.〔
==Name==
The Mehinako are also known as the Meinaco, Meinacu, Meinaku,〔 Mehináku, Mahinaku, Mehinaco, and Minaco people.〔
